🚀 What is Google Stitch?

Google Stitch is an AI-powered design platform that helps creators generate, iterate, and refine UI/UX designs faster than ever before.

Instead of spending hours manually crafting layouts, components, and interactions, Stitch allows you to:

  • Generate UI screens using prompts

  • Automatically create design systems

  • Prototype flows instantly

  • Export designs for development

It’s like having a design partner that never sleeps.

🧩 Challenges & Limitations

It’s still evolving, so expect:

  • Limited customization in early stages

  • Occasional generic layouts

  • Dependency on prompt quality

But like all AI tools, it’s improving rapidly.
